The Early Intervention Partnership (EIP) is a collaboration between Cyrenians, a charity that tackles the causes and consequences of homelessness and Rock Trust, Scotland’s youth-specific homelessness charity.  The partnership is running free training available to the public so individuals can attend out with their workplace. Groups are also welcome.

Youth Homelessness Prevention Training - stop youth homelessness before it happens

About this event: 

We are working to prevent youth homelessness . Our aim is to increase the knowledge and confidence of those who work with young people, in and out of school. We will support you to understand the warning signs and the early identification of those young people at risk of homelessness.

This session will answer the following questions:

- what is youth homelessness?

- what is the process for young people accessing homelessness accommodation in Edinburgh?

- what are the indicators and risk factors?

- who should you call/refer to BEFORE a young person becomes homeless?

We want to help you PREVENT a young person from becoming homeless.
